Syrian - Turkish tourism executive program signed
Syria-Turkey, Politics, 8/10/1999
A ceremony was held in Ankara on Monday for the signing of the executive program of the fourth tourism meeting of the Syrian-Turkish committee. It was signed by Syrian Tourism Minister Danhou Daoud and his Turkish counterpart, Erkan Mumcu.
In its fourth meeting, the joint committee discussed ways of developing tourism cooperation between the two countries.
The Syrian minister expressed satisfaction over signing the cooperation program, stressing it would be a step forward toward enhancing ties of friendship and cooperation between the two neighbors. He said the two countries share common denominators of history, geography, good neighborliness, interests and elements of tourism attraction.
The minister stressed the common desire in the two countries to strengthen bilateral relations with a view to achieving mutual benefits.
The program included, among other things, ways of propagating tourism activities, exchanging expertise and groups and setting up tourism projects in terms of encouraging investors.
The two sides also agreed to hold the next committee meeting in Damascus during the second half of the year 2000.
